Svelte 5가 놓치는 AI 코드 리뷰어의 버그들
(dev.to)
범용 AI 코드 리뷰어가 놓치기 쉬운 Svelte 5의 프레임워크 특화 버그를 탐지하기 위해, SvelteKit의 실행 모델을 이해하고 서버-클라이언트 경계 오류나 보안 취약점을 정밀하게 잡아내는 'Svelte Autopilot'이 등장했습니다.
이 글의 핵심 포인트
- 1범용 AI 리뷰어는 Svelte 파일을 단순 JS로 인식하여 프레임워크 특유의 런타임 버그를 놓치는 문제가 있음
- 2서버 전용 환경 변수의 클라이언트 노출, SSR 시 window 객체 참조 오류 등 구체적인 버그 사례 제시
- 3Svelte 5의 $effect와 $derived 오용으로 인한 UI 불일치 문제 지적
- 4'Svelte Autopilot'은 Svelte 5 및 SvelteKit 실행 모델을 이해하는 전문 리뷰어 도구임
- 5GitHub Action(무료/OpenAI 키 필요) 또는 호스팅 앱(월 $19) 형태로 제공됨
이 글에 대한 공공지능 분석
왜 중요한가?
단순 문법 체크를 넘어 프레임워크의 런타임 로직과 실행 환경(SSR/Client)을 이해하는 '도메인 특화 AI'의 필요성을 보여줍니다. 이는 개발 생산성 향상뿐만 아니라 서비스 안정성과 직결되는 문제입니다.
어떤 배경과 맥락이 있나?
LLM 기반 코드 리뷰가 확산되고 있지만, Svelte 5와 같은 최신 프레임워크의 복잡한 실행 모델(Runes 등)을 일반적인 모델이 완벽히 파악하지 못하는 기술적 간극이 존재합니다.
업계에 어떤 영향을 주나?
개발 도구 시장이 '범용 AI'에서 특정 스택에 특화된 'Vertical AI Agent'로 진화할 것임을 시사하며, 이는 코드 품질 관리의 새로운 표준을 제시할 수 있습니다.
한국 시장에 어떤 시사점이 있나?
빠른 배포와 안정성이 중요한 한국 스타트업들에게 프레임워크 특화 자동화 도구 도입은 인적 리소스 부족 문제를 해결하고 운영 장애를 줄이는 핵심 전략이 될 것입니다.
이 글에 대한 큐레이터 의견
AI 기반 개발 도구의 진화는 단순한 보조를 넘어 '전문가 수준의 검수' 단계로 넘어가고 있습니다. Svelte Autopilot처럼 특정 프레임워크의 실행 모델과 보안 취약점(XSS, SSR 오류)을 깊이 있게 이해하는 도구는, 숙련된 시니어 개발자가 부족한 스타트업 팀에게 매우 강력한 안전장치가 될 수 있습니다.
다만, 이러한 특화 도구에 대한 의존도가 높아질 경우 프레임워크의 메이저 업데이트(예: Svelte 5에서 6로의 전환) 시 도구가 이를 따라잡지 못하는 '기술적 지연' 리스크가 발생할 수 있습니다. 따라서 창업자는 자동화 도구를 신뢰하되, 핵심 로직에 대해서는 여전히 개발자의 구조적 설계 역량이 뒷받침되어야 함을 인지하고 기술 부채 관리에 유의해야 합니다.
댓글
아직 댓글이 없습니다. 첫 댓글을 남겨보세요.